A severely mentally retarded and physically handicapped girl is described who has 46,XX/46,XX,r(2)(p25q37) mosaicism. This is the first ring 2 chromosome to be described in Man. Studies of the behaviour of the ring showed that it was stable in diploid cells which had increased in frequency over a period of seven years, but unstable in tetraploid cells which were at a much higher frequency than in normal individuals. It is concluded that in some cases the phenotypic consequences of ring chromosome formation may be due more to their disturbing the regulation of cell division than to the loss of genetic material. Current models of ring chromosome behaviour do not account for the induction of tetraploidy.  相似文献

A phenotypically normal female was found to have a chromosome 8 short arm deletion in a low percentage of the cells. The reduced proportion of monosomic cells in relationship with proband's age are discussed.  相似文献

Summary A girl has a stable ring chromosome 11, which does not reveal loss of any chromosomal material. She demonstrates small stature, mild retardation, behavior problems, mild abnormal EEG, prominent sole furrows, increased deep tendon reflexes and hypothyroidism; this latter condition may have contributed to her retardation.  相似文献

Rare mosaicism of chromosome No 18 is described. The proposita is 5.5 years old and has two cell clones: 50% of cells are monosomic for 18p and 50% have isochromosome i18q. The ratio of these clones (1:1) is found to be similar at the age of the proposita 2.5 and 5.5 years. The proposita has some phenotypic characters of both 18p- (ptosis, epicanthus, deformed carious teeth, falled back sternum etc.) and trisomy 18q (contraction of external auditory meatus, femur luxatus congenitus etc.) syndromes. A possible mechanism for the origin of such a mosaicism is discussed.  相似文献

Summary A 3-year-old child with tertiary trisomy 14 (+14q-), daughter of a mother with a balanced reciprocal translocation [46,XX,t(14;16) (q11;q24)] is presented. Summary A female patient is reported with lymphocyte chromosome chimerism (46,XX/46,XY). Her whole-body chimerism was confirmed in the AB0 blood group system by the presence of two different erythrycyte populations, A10 and 00. Normal findings were recorded at physical and gynecological examination, except for mammary hypoplasia and sterility of 7 years duration, the latter complaint being the cause for genetic examination of the patient.  相似文献

Summary A woman in the fourth year of agnogenic myeloid metaplasia was found to have partial deletion of the long arm of chromosome 20 [46,XX, del(20)(q11)] in mitoses of presumably immature myeloid cells from unstimulated cultures of peripheral blood and bone marrow. Cytogenetic studies of peripheral blood lymphocytes showed a normal female karyotype.  相似文献

Summary Some twenty cases of dispermic chimeras with the karyotype 46,XX/46,XY, discovered because of gonadal dysplasias or a true hermaphroditism, have been reported. This is a report of a phenotypically normal man with 46,XX/46,XY chimerism in whom a prepubertal finding of positive X-chromatin was interpreted as Klinefelter syndrome. The diagnosis was revised 11 years later when the family doctor, who doubted the earlier diagnosis because of the patient's normal-sized testes, sent him to an outpatient clinic. The young man was 23 years old, athletic (74kg, 180cm), with normal body proportions, normal sexual hair distribution, normal libido and potency, normal endocrine parameters, and a normal spermiogram. The karyotype revealed an XX/XY mosaic in a proportion of 1:2. An identical set of maternal markers (Q- and C-banding) was present in male and female cells. Differences were found with respect to two paternal markers. Furthermore, blood, serum, and red cell enzyme groups in five systems showed two phenotypes, again with duality of paternal origin. It is concluded that a positive X-chromatin in prepuperty, especially in the absence of supporting clinical features, must be followed by a karyotype study.  相似文献

Summary A pedigree is described that includes three cases of periodic hypokalemic paralysis. Apparently, the disease has arisen by de novo mutation in a father of two affected daughters, who, however, is not affected himself. This is unexpected, since in males the disorder is generally inherited as a fully dominant trait. Therefore we propose that these findings result from an early somatic or a half-chromatid mutation.  相似文献
